What can I see and do near Old St. Peter's Landmark?
You might spend a leisurely day outdoors at Howe Park and Firehouse Park. Attractions like Columbia Gorge Discovery Center and Wasco County Museum and Amphitheater highlight the local culture. If you have some time to wander around the area, you might stop by Columbia River Gorge National Scenic Area, Pines 1852 Winery, or Sunshine Mill Winery.
